Some people suggest that it is wrong to give money to beggars asking for money on the street, while others think that it is the right thing to do. Which point of view do you think is correct, and why?

In the current era, number of beggar's count has increased significantly. Some of them, even though looks physically fine, chooses to beg for money and satiate their hunger. I completely am not in favour of giving money to the beggars, because I believe providing free money to beggars can potentially encourage many illegal crimes.

First of all, I believe that giving money to the beggars encourages them to do it more. Sometimes, physically fit, but pauper would consider this as an easy way to earn money than working hard for it. For example, walking by the road, we can find so many beggars who are young and without any disabilities, carry a kid, sing gloomy songs and ask for money. This clearly shows that they prefer doing so as a light way to fill their stomach than actually toil for it.

Additionally, helping beggars with money bolster the human traffickers to kidnap small kid or even young people sometimes and take out one of their eyes and force them to ask for money on the streets. This is because people sympathize with blind kids or even adults. One of the movie Slumdog millioner, which depicts the real nature of the world-how the small kids are trafficked and used to beg for money can be used as an example for showcasing the bitter truth.

I believe the we, as a whole nation, should do something for people who are real poor, left out and disabled. This may involve teaching them how to earn their living with the acceptance of the misery. Begging is never an option. It can only contribute to fraudulence. Hence, it should be prohibited.
